In this episode of QuilloPod, Cynthia and John discuss sexual abuse prevention, response, and survivorship. Research suggests that three out of four adults with an intellectual disability will experience sexual abuse in their lifetime. Yet it remains widely underreported, misunderstood, and underprepared for by the very organizations and families meant to provide support.

In this week's episode, we explore what happens after the transition years end—when adults with IDD in their 20s, 30s, and 40s are navigating work, friendships, and where to live. The transition period can feel uncertain. How do you avoid feeling stuck at home? How do you find meaningful work and real friendships? We discuss how to reframe the job search, build authentic connections, and create a life that feels right for you.
In this episode:* Why "Where would you like to visit?" is a better question than "Where do you want to work?" * The difference between independence and interdependence—and why being more independent can sometimes mean being more alone * Real stories of friendships * Creative approaches to living arrangements * How clubs, faith communities, and neighbors can lead to meaningful connections

In honor of July Disability Pride Month, check out this REPLAY from March 2023.
In this episode of our podcast, join John and Cynthia as they delve into the inspiring life and work of Judy Heumann, an important figure in disability history. From her childhood experiences with polio to her advocacy for disability rights on a global scale, Heumann's story is one of perseverance, resilience, and the power of activism. Tune in to learn more about this remarkable woman and her lasting impact on the disability community.
